Biography

Marise Schot is social designer and studied Industrial Design Engineering at Delft Technical University and graduated in 2008 on Design for Happiness. Since her graduation, Marise worked on many projects in health care; she developed concepts for living labs, people with autism, homeless people, open data, special needs education, empathy and resourcefullness. Next to her design projects she is putting up a start up for her initiative Ontzorghuis, which focuses on developing products to support families with chronically ill or disabled children. Marise worked for five years as concept developer in the Care lab at Waag. Next to her work as design practitioner, Marise has been working, since 2008, as a part time teacher of practice in different design courses .
